Town Hall's Broadway Cabaret Festvial Complete Line-Up Announced

The Town Hall, Broadway?s landmark concert venue, presents the fifth annual Broadway Cabaret Festival, October 16th ? 18th. This three-concert series, created, written and hosted by Scott Siegel, takes place over one weekend and includes A Tribute to David Merrick on Friday, October 16th at 8PM, Linda Eder: All of Me on Saturday, October 17th at 8PM and Broadway Originals on Sunday, October 18th at 3PM. The festival showcases the talents of award-winning Broadway veterans and rising stars in a celebration of the Great White Way.

Photo Coverage: 'Broadway Musicals of 1970' At Town Hall

Broadway Musicals of 1970 was presented by The Town Hall (123 West 43rd Street) on Monday, June 15th at 8PM. Concluding its ninth season with this concert, the critically acclaimed Broadway By The Year® series is known for great singing and spectacular Broadway dancing. The series is created, written and hosted by Scott Siegel for The Town Hall. The show was directed and choreographed by Fred Astaire Award nominee Jeffry Denman, who also performed in the show.

Vidnovic, DeRosa, Freeman & More Join Cast Of BROADWAY MUSIALS OF 1970 6/15

Tony Award nominee Martin Vidnovic (Brigadoon), Stephen DeRosa (Into the Woods, Hairspray), Tony Award nominee Cheryl Freeman (The Who's Tommy), Darius de Haas (Rent), Kendrick Jones (Stairway to Paradise) and special guest star Tony nominee Tovah Feldshuh (Irena's Vow, Golda's Balcony) will join the cast of Broadway Musicals of 1970 on Monday, June 15th at 8PM.

Romulo Larrea Tango Ensemble Returns To Town Hall For SPOTLIGHT ON TANGO 6/5

The Town Hall (123 West 43rd Street), Times Square's landmark concert venue, is pleased to welcome back the Romulo Larrea Tango Ensemble for the world premiere of SPOTLIGHT ON TANGO on Friday, June 5 at 8:00PM. This dance performance and musical concert follows the successful tour of Tango First Century and an acclaimed, sold out performance at The Town Hall.

Photo Flash: Andrea Marcovicci's 60th Birthday Gala

Andrea Marcovicci ? popularly dubbed 'The Queen of Cabaret' ? celebrated her 60th birthday gala concert this past Saturday, May 16th at 8PM at New York?s The Town Hall. The event coincided with the release of her first-ever 'greatest hits' collection, As Time Goes By: The Best of Andrea Marcovicci on Andreasong, her own label. BroadwayWorld brings you exclusive photos of the after party at Saju Bistro with Andrea and her special guests for the concert.

Gold, Schwartz Bucchino Set For ANDREA MARCOVICCI'S 60th B-day Gala Concert 5/16

The Town Hall (123 West 43 Street), Times Square's landmark concert venue, will present ANDREA MARCOVICCI?s 60th birthday gala concert on Saturday, May 16th at 8PM. The celebrated singer and actress is lauded as 'the greatest cabaret star of her generation' by The International Herald Tribune and 'the epitome of elegance and showbiz savvy' by Variety.
